New COTS MIL-STD-1553 Dual Core Stacked Transformer Provides Board Designers with Small Footprint Alternative to Costly Competitive Products

Tuesday, July 29, 2003

Mission Viejo, CA (July 29, 2003) - Holt Integrated Circuits announced today the release of their new family of COTS MIL-STD-1553 interface transformers. As part of an alliance with Premier Magnetics, the PM-DB2740x, a family of dual core stacked transformers, is added to Holt’s MIL-STD-1553 product offerings, providing board designers with small footprint, cost effective, high quality alternatives to similar products on the market today.

Interface transformers are required in all MIL-STD-1553 data bus installations to couple the transceiver to the data bus. To address this requirement, where board space is a premium, the PM-DB2740x family places two transformers in a single, vertically stacked, small footprint configuration measuring only 0.625” x 0.625”.

The PM-DB2740x is available in a variety of models to provide a selection of turns ratios to meet most MIL-STD-1553 designers’ needs, and in many cases can be used as a COTS drop-in replacement for selected legacy transformers. Like all MIL-STD-1553 interface transformers offered by Holt, the transformers that are part of the PM-DB2740x family have an operating temperature range of -55°C to +125°C.

Along with the PM-DB2740x family, interface transformers with over sixty available package and turns ratio configurations are manufactured by Premier Magnetics and offered by Holt. These COTS (non-QPL) transformers are fully compatible with Holt’s complete line of MIL-STD-1553 data bus interface products.
